Programme Learning Outcomes

Master of Education in Mathematics UNY formulated the programme learning outcomes (PLO) based on government policy, vision and mission of the university and degree programme, and feedback from stakeholders. In general, PLOs of MEM UNY cover domains: attitude, knowledge, specific skills, and generic skills which are specified as follows:

  1. Demonstrate religious values, academic ethics, and responsibility
  2. Master profound theoretical knowledge on pedagogy, didactic, curriculum, and assessment in the field of mathematics education
  3. Apply pedagogical and didactical concept into practices in the field of mathematics education
  4. Demonstrate problem solving skills in school mathematics and college mathematics
  5. Able to critically analyze recent issues in mathematics education by using interdisciplinary and multidisciplinary approaches
  6. Able to conduct educational research and development in the field of mathematics education which are useful for society, stakeholders, and the development of science and technology
  7. Demonstrate communication skills to disseminate scientific paper in national and international scientific forums and journals
  8. Demonstrate logical, critical, systematical, and creative thinking skills
  9. Demonstrate adaptability, autonomy, leadership, and collaboration skills
